Interesting way to start your Tenyo AND magic journey! My magic journey started here as well.

My advice would also be to get your head into Planet Tenyo and see what other Tenyo is out there just to get a feel of what you'd like as far as Tenyo and general magic interests would go. And not just the numbered Tenyo, go after the redemption tricks, Disneyland Tokyo, etc. Everything in Planet Tenyo is worth your time.

The most surprising thing about Tenyo is how many facets of magic they actually cover. Coins, cards, levitation, transposition, teleportation, penetration, color change, and even more indescribable stuff. You'll have a good time sifting through it
